(Citation Needed) – SYNOPSIS: Lieutenant Commander Herbert W. Wiley, United States Navy, was awarded the Distinguished Flying Cross for extraordinary achievement while participating in aerial flight as a Pilot in Bombing Squadron EIGHTY-FOUR (VB-84), embarked in U.S.S. BUNKER HILL (CV-17), in action against enemy forces on 16 February 1945.

    (Citation Needed) – SYNOPSIS: Lieutenant Commander Herbert W. Wiley, United States Navy, was awarded a Second Gold Star in lieu of a Third Award of the Distinguished Flying Cross for extraordinary achievement while participating in aerial flight while serving with Attack Squadron NINE HUNDRED TWENTY-THREE (VA-923), in action against enemy aggressor forces in Korea on 2 November 1951.

    (Citation Needed) – SYNOPSIS: Lieutenant Commander Herbert W. Wiley, United States Navy, was awarded a Gold Star in lieu of a Second Award of the Distinguished Flying Cross for extraordinary achievement while participating in aerial flight as a Pilot in Bombing Squadron EIGHTY-FOUR (VB-84), embarked in U.S.S. BUNKER HILL (CV-17), during World War II.
